Transaction 3d604832131590c7d7e55670f20dc8c3f0d5a944717543396fb604c40988fde0
1 Input
1 Output
-
3d604832131590c7d7e55670f20dc8c3f0d5a944717543396fb604c40988fde0:0
- value
- 3099335
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 add285e721e38c4aafcbe6c6e417f4dacecc1790 OP_EQUAL
- address
- MPkFL1qvUMq9b9vJaRV9v11KWjUr5GLdGH